Handover — week of the Brightmast migration

Hey, quick note before I'm out. The health checks behind the Coralfront load balancer are still set to the shallow /ping endpoint, so a node can pass checks while its database pool is exhausted. If you see uneven traffic, suspect exactly that. The deep-check rollout plan, current node list, and the manual drain steps are all on the internal page.

wiki page, tajof-tajof: https://argocd.torvacloud.example/view/job/issue/projects/board/browse/pages/0023c7ab2ecec1c661a5683c

## Onboarding: Turnwell Counter Service

For the weekly eng sync: Turnwell counts turnstile events at Harrowfield Arena and publishes gate totals every ten seconds. New joiners get read access by default. Writes to the calibration table require the sealed config store, which locks after any unclean shutdown — this bit us twice last quarter, so know the procedure. Unsealing is a one-command operation from the gate-side console and should be demoed at each new hire's first sync. The command prompts for the recovery passphrase below.

recovery phrase for bajog-kahif: wenael-ulawyn

Subject: Memtrace cut-over complete

Team,

Cut-over to Memtrace v2 for GPU memory profiling finished last night. Old v1 agents are disabled; any tickets referencing v1 dashboards should be closed as resolved-by-migration. Sampling overhead is now under 2% and allocation traces include kernel names. Known gap: profiles older than 30 days were not migrated. Point customers at the v2 docs for setup questions. For reference when troubleshooting, the agent now runs with the following configuration.

settings of bagaf-bawip:
[aldax]
port = 5000
region = south-4
host = aldax.brasklabs.corp
team = brivan
timeout_ms = 2000
retries = 2

Q: Why do Larchmail digests sometimes skip a batch window? A: The scheduler on Pinnock coalesces windows closer than 15 minutes, so back-to-back digests merge. This is expected; don't reopen DIG-related tickets for it. If a window is genuinely dropped, check the coalescer log first. Restoring the coalescer state from snapshot requires unlocking the ops vault, and the vault accepts only the rotation passphrase. For the sync's reference, it appears below.

vault phrase of bahof-taweg = ulaax-lamys-ulaion-caswyn-pelael-norael-fraax-julix-rusix-oliath-olidor-jorwyn-pelok-fraeth